This is a good representative sample of things I am seeing right now.

The crux is that those who broke it are running a very black version
indeed. Doing command:

  dig @63.92.26.236 any *.relays.orbs.org.

will show you A and TXT data FOR WILDCARD ('star') ENTRY!
AND ONLY FROM THAT ONE SERVER OUT OF THEM ALL!

I also went around and checked all other alike services.
The grand-father of them: RBL (www.mail-abuse.org) is now
A SUBSCRIPTION ONLY service, thus it also is out of the picture...
(Except for those who want to subscribe it.)
